Part 1: The UK's Passion for Cars The United Kingdom is renowned for its deep-rooted love affair with automobiles. From iconic British car manufacturers like Rolls-Royce, Aston Martin, and Jaguar to the vibrant car culture showcased in movies like James Bond, the UK's passion for cars runs deep. 1.1 Heritage and Classic Cars: The UK's rich automotive heritage is evident through the appreciation and preservation of classic cars. Vintage car shows, such as the Goodwood Revival and the Silverstone Classic, attract enthusiasts from all over the world. Whether it's the elegance of classic Rolls-Royces or the raw power of vintage Aston Martins, these events celebrate the timeless beauty and craftsmanship of British-made vehicles. 1.2 Motorsports: Motorsports hold a special place in the hearts of many Brits. Formula One is immensely popular, with British drivers like Lewis Hamilton and the historic Silverstone Circuit drawing large crowds. The UK also hosts other motorsport events such as the Goodwood Festival of Speed and the British Touring Car Championship, further fueling the nation's love for fast cars and adrenaline-pumping races. Part 2: The Growing Popularity of Spirometry in Latin America While the UK embraces its automotive culture, Latin America has witnessed the rise of spirometry as an essential diagnostic tool used in respiratory medicine. Spirometry is a non-invasive test that measures lung function, helping healthcare professionals diagnose and monitor respiratory conditions. 2.1 The Importance of Spirometry: Latin America is home to a significant population facing respiratory challenges due to factors such as pollution, occupational hazards, and smoking. Spirometry enables early detection and proper management of conditions like asthma, chronic obstructive pulmonary disease (COPD), and other lung diseases. This diagnostic tool has become essential in improving patient care and reducing the burden of respiratory illnesses in the region. 2.2 Advancements in Spirometry Technology: In recent years, Latin America has witnessed advancements in spirometry technology, making it more accessible to healthcare providers. Portable spirometers allow for on-the-go lung function testing, enabling earlier diagnosis and timely interventions. Manufacturers have also developed user-friendly software that aids healthcare providers in interpreting spirometry results accurately.
